Slide5Moved to London in June 1873 to work at the
Groupil
gallery.
He fell in love with Eugenia
Loyer but she would not marry him.He had a breakdown and turned to God.He started acting strange and got fired.
Slide6He then went to teach at a Methodist boy’s school and here he decided to devote his life to the church.
He wanted to be a minister in Amsterdam but wouldn’t take the Latin exams so was not allowed to go to the school of Theology.
So he went to Belgium and worked in a church there.
Whilst there he drew pictures of the miners this made the church angry and would not have him anymore.
Slide7In 1880 he moved to Brussels and became an artist with the financial help of his brother Theo.
In 1885 he began work on the potato eaters - his first masterpiece.
Slide81886 van Gogh moved to Paris showing up uninvited at his brothers house.
Here he discovered impressionist art.
Slide9He completed more than 2100 pieces of work 860 were oil paintings and more than 1300 were water paintings drawings and sketches.
Slide10He painted
the starry night
when he was living in an asylum in France in 1889 this was a year before his death.
Slide11He painted two series of sunflowers. Four between August and September 1888 and one in January 1889
Slide12He also created more than 43 self portraits during the course of 10 years.
Slide13December 1888 he was living off of coffee, bread and absinthe. And began to feel sick and strange, it seemed his mental health was failing. His brother Theo asked Paul Gauguin to watch over Vincent but during an argument Van Gogh took a razor and cut off his ear.
